Love sometimes wants to do us a great favor: hold us upside down and shake all the nonsense out.
Interpretation
Love can help us eliminate unnecessary burdens from our lives.
This quote by Hafez suggests that the transformative power of love can lead to profound personal growth. By metaphorically holding us upside down, love encourages us to confront and discard the trivialities and 'nonsense' that clutter our minds and lives, ultimately allowing us to free ourselves to embrace what truly matters.
